V2Ray 中 TLS 握手错误的原因及解决方案

目录

  1. 什么是 TLS 握手错误
  2. TLS 握手错误的常见原因
  3. 如何解决 TLS 握手错误
  4. 常见问题解答

什么是 TLS 握手错误

TLS (传输层安全性) 是一种用于保护网络通信安全的协议。在 V2Ray 中,我们通常会使用 TLS 来加密传输的数据。TLS 握手是客户端与服务器建立安全连接的过程。当 TLS 握手失败时,就会出现 TLS 握手错误。这通常意味着客户端无法与服务器建立安全连接。

TLS 握手错误的常见原因

2.1 服务器证书问题

服务器证书是 TLS 握手过程中的关键部分。如果服务器证书存在问题,如过期、颁发者不可信等,就会导致 TLS 握手失败。

2.2 客户端配置问题

客户端的配置,如 TLS 设置、证书路径等,如果与服务器端不匹配,也会引发 TLS 握手错误。

2.3 网络环境问题

网络环境,如防火墙、代理服务器等,如果阻碍了 TLS 握手过程,也会导致 TLS 握手错误。

如何解决 TLS 握手错误

3.1 检查服务器证书

首先需要检查服务器证书是否有效,包括证书是否过期、颁发者是否可信等。可以使用在线工具检查证书信息。如果证书存在问题,需要联系服务提供商更新证书。

3.2 检查客户端配置

仔细检查客户端的 TLS 相关配置,确保与服务器端设置一致。检查 TLS 设置、证书路径等是否正确。如果有问题,需要根据服务器端配置调整客户端设置。

3.3 检查网络环境

检查客户端所在的网络环境,是否存在防火墙、代理服务器等阻碍 TLS 握手的设备。如果有,需要对相关设备进行配置,允许 TLS 握手过程顺利进行。

常见问题解答

Q1: 我在使用 V2Ray 时遇到了 TLS 握手错误,该如何处理?

A1: 首先检查服务器证书是否有效,然后检查客户端配置是否与服务器端一致。如果以上两点没有问题,再检查网络环境是否存在阻碍 TLS 握手的设备。根据具体情况采取相应的解决措施。

Q2: 服务器证书过期会导致 TLS 握手错误吗?

A2: 是的,服务器证书过期是 TLS 握手错误的常见原因之一。服务器证书过期后,客户端无法验证服务器的身份,从而导致 TLS 握手失败。需要联系服务提供商更新服务器证书。

Q3: 客户端配置错误会导致 TLS 握手错误吗?

A3: 是的,客户端配置与服务器端不匹配也会导致 TLS 握手错误。需要仔细检查客户端的 TLS 相关配置,如 TLS 设置、证书路径等,确保与服务器端设置一致。

Q4: 网络环境问题会影响 TLS 握手吗?

A4: 是的,网络环境问题也可能导致 TLS 握手错误。如果客户端所在的网络环境存在防火墙、代理服务器等阻碍 TLS 握手的设备,就会引发 TLS 握手失败。需要检查网络环境,并对相关设备进行配置以允许 TLS 握手顺利进行。

正文完